Because of the lack of marine strata, as shown by Wanless's (1957) descriptions, the presence of some bias in the ...A cyclothem is a vertical succession of sedimentary rock layers deposited in response to a RISE and FALL in SEA level. Rocks in the lower part of the succession reflect gradually deepening conditions as sea level rises. Rocks in the upper part reflect gradual shallowing as sea level falls. A convenient point to use for the definition of individual cyclothems is the disconformity surface that characteristically occurs at the base of a nonmarine succession of sandstone, shale, and coal. Incision by fluvial erosion, with ...Each cyclothem represents a cycle of changing sea level, from shallow to deep and back to shallow. Geological development of Pennsylvanian cyclothems. The lowest (oldest) level of the cyclothem is made up of a sandy shale containing marine fossils and representing nearshore environments. The next higher cyclothem of the Cherokee succession has no observed basal sandstone, but contains the succession: underclay, coal, underclay, coal, black shale, and gray shale. The two coal beds, which are separated by about 3 feet of underclay, are called the Neutral coal. Columbus cyclothem. A typical cyclothem begins with a base of cross-stratified sandstone and conglomerate resting unconformably upon older strata and possibly deposited by rivers. The middle of the cycle contains coal and plant-bearing shale while the upper part generally contains brackish water or marine fossiliferous shale and limestone. Many cyclothems are ...

cyclothem Unit, or given set of deposits, laid down as a result of either cyclic or rhythmic sedimentation. In a cyclic sequence the cyclothem would represent the whole succession, e.g. 1234321, whereas in a rhythmic sequence the cyclothem units would be repeated, e.g. 12341234.

Cyclothem Models Do not Address Contemporaneous Channels. The traditional cyclothem model leaves out the channel deposits that form contemporaneously and continuously through the interval of paleosol development, peat formation, and early sea-level rise.
